Back to All Events Farmers on the Square Wednesday, June 25, 2025 3:00 PM 7:00 PM Farmers on the Square 2A North Hanover Street Carlisle, PA, 17013 United States (map) Google Calendar ICS
Farmers on the Square Wednesday, June 25, 2025 3:00 PM 7:00 PM Farmers on the Square 2A North Hanover Street Carlisle, PA, 17013 United States (map) Google Calendar ICS